The Inner West loves its dogs. In 2008 it had nowhere good to get them cut.
Between the harbour parks, the dog beaches and the cafes, Glebe has always been a dog suburb. What it did not have was a groomer doing the kind of work local owners actually wanted, so we opened one on Glebe Point Road, opposite the library.
Every groom is booked, never walk-in, so we can talk through what suits your dog's age, breed, coat and temperament before the clippers come out. We wash with natural antibacterial shampoos and finish with a dog-friendly spritz.
Alongside the salon we keep a small shop: leads and harnesses, durable toys, beds, flea, tick and worm treatments, and premium dry and wet food.
